PBS Airs Promotional Biden White House Holiday Special (But Never Did Under Trump)

PBS broadcast a holiday promo special on December 21. The White House Performance series. What made that interesting is that PBS hasn’t aired this series since 2016, before the Trumps entered the White House. PBS isn’t for all the Public. That fact is not stated in the PBS press release.
